body {
    font-family: Arial, Verdana, Helvetica; 
	font-size: 8pt;
	color: #000000;
	margin: 0;
	padding: 0;
}

td.note {
    font-family: Arial, Verdana, Helvetica;
	font-size: 14px;
	color: #000000;
}

p {
    font-family: Verdana, Arial, Helvetica; 
	font-size: 8pt;
	color: #737373;
}

.small {
    font-family: Arial, Verdana, Helvetica; 
	font-size: 8pt;
}

.feature {
    text-align: center;
    font-family: Arial, Verdana, Helvetica; 
	font-size: 11pt;
	font-weight: bold;
	color: #990000;
	padding: 3;
}

.feature2 {
    text-align: center;
    font-family: Arial, Verdana, Helvetica; 
	font-size: 10pt;
}

A:link { text-decoration: none; color: #2C52F5;}
A:visited { text-decoration: none; color: #2C52F5;}
A:active { text-decoration: none; color: #2C52F5;}
A:hover { text-decoration: underline; color: #ff0000;}
  
.ld { font: 14pt verdana, helvetica, arial, sans-serif; color: #737373;}
.ld a:link { color: #ff009c; text-decoration: none; }
.ld a:visited { color: #ff009c; text-decoration: none; }
.ld a:hover { color: #2C52F5; text-decoration: none; } 
.ld a:active { color: #FFFFFF; text-decoration: none; }

.desk { font: 14pt verdana, helvetica, arial, sans-serif; color: #737373;}
.desk a:link { color: #ff0000; text-decoration: none; }
.desk a:visited { color: #ff0000; text-decoration: none; }
.desk a:hover { color: #2C52F5; text-decoration: underline; } 
.desk a:active { color: #FFFFFF; text-decoration: none; }
  
.bottom { font: 10pt verdana, helvetica, arial, sans-serif; color: #FFFFFF;}
.bottom a:link { color: #FF3600; text-decoration: none; }
.bottom a:visited { color: #FF3600; text-decoration: none; }
.bottom a:hover { color: #2C52F5; text-decoration: underline; } 
.bottom a:active { color: #FFFFFF; text-decoration: underline; }

.mainmenu {
    text-align: center;
	height: 34px;
}

.mainmenu ul {
	margin: 0px;
	list-style-type: none;
	padding-top: 8px;
	padding-right: 0px;
	padding-bottom: 0px;
	padding-left: 40px;
	font-family: Arial, "Verdana", Times, serif;
	font-size: 13px;
	font-weight: normal;
}
.mainmenu a {
	display: block;
	float: left;
	height: 26px;
	padding-top: 0px;
	padding-right: 5px;
	padding-left: 5px;
	color: #2C52F5;
	text-decoration: none;
	margin-right: 4px;
}

.mainmenu li {
	display: inline;
}
.mainmenu a:visited, active {
	display: block;
	float: left;
	height: 26px;
	padding-top: 0px;
	padding-right: 5px;
	padding-left: 5px;
	color: #2C52F5;
	text-decoration: none;
	margin-right: 4px;
}
.mainmenu a:hover {
	display: block;
	float: left;
	height: 26px;
	padding-top: 0px;
	padding-right: 5px;
	padding-left: 5px;
	color: #ff0000;
	text-decoration: none;
	margin-right: 4px;
}
.mainmenu a.active {
	display: block;
	float: left;
	height: 26px;
	padding-top: 0px;
	padding-right: 5px;
	padding-left: 5px;
	color: #ff0000;
	text-decoration: none;
	margin-right: 4px;
}

.contactform {width:518px; margin:2.0em 0 0 0; padding:10px 10px 0 10px; border:solid 1px rgb(200,200,200); background-color:rgb(240,240,240);}
.contactform fieldset {padding:20px 0 0 0 !important /*Non-IE6*/; padding:0 /*IE6*/; margin:0 0 20px 0; border:solid 1px rgb(220,220,220);}
.contactform fieldset legend {margin:0 0 0 5px !important /*Non-IE*/; margin:0 0 20px 5px /*IE6*/; padding:0 2px 0 2px; color:rgb(80,80,80); font-weight:bold; font-size:95%;}
.contactform label.left {float:left; width:100px; margin:0 0 0 10px; padding:2px; font-size:100%;}
.contactform select.combo {width:175px; padding:2px; border:solid 1px rgb(200,200,200); font-family:verdana,arial,sans-serif; font-size:110%;}
.contactform input.field {width:275px; padding:2px; border:solid 1px rgb(200,200,200); font-family:verdana,arial,sans-serif; font-size:110%;}
.contactform textarea {width:275px; padding:2px; border:solid 1px rgb(200,200,200); font-family:verdana,arial,sans-serif; font-size:110%;}
.contactform input.button {float:right; width:9.0em; margin-right:20px; padding:1px !important /*Non-IE6*/; padding:0 /*IE6*/; background:rgb(230,230,230); border:solid 1px rgb(150,150,150); text-align:center; font-family:verdana,arial,sans-serif; color:rgb(150,150,150); font-size:110%;}
.contactform input.button:hover {cursor: pointer; border:solid 1px rgb(80,80,80); background:rgb(220,220,220); color:rgb(80,80,80);}

.highslide-wrapper div {
    font-family: Verdana, Helvetica;
    font-size: 10pt;
}
.highslide {
    cursor: url(highslide/graphics/zoomin.cur), pointer;
    outline: none;
    text-decoration: none;
}
.highslide img {
    border: 2px solid silver;
}
.highslide:hover img {
    border-color: gray;
}

.highslide-active-anchor img, .highslide-active-anchor:hover img {
    border-color: black;
}
.highslide-image {
    border-width: 2px;
    border-style: solid;
    border-color: white;
    background: gray;
}
.highslide-wrapper, .rounded-white {
    background: white;
}
.highslide-image-blur {
}
.highslide-caption {
    display: none;
    border-top: none;
    font-size: 1em;
    padding: 5px;
    background: white;
}
.highslide-heading {
    display: none;
    color: gray;
    font-weight: bold;
    height: 20px;
    overflow: hidden;
    cursor: default;
    padding-left: 22px;
    background: url(highslide/graphics/icon.gif) no-repeat 0 1px;
}
.highslide-dimming {
    position: absolute;
    background: black;
}
.highslide-loading {
    display: block;
    color: black;
    font-size: 9px;
    font-weight: bold;
    text-transform: uppercase;
    text-decoration: none;
    padding: 3px;
    border: 1px solid white;
    background-color: white;
    padding-left: 22px;
    background-image: url(highslide/graphics/loader.white.gif);
    background-repeat: no-repeat;
    background-position: 3px 1px;
}
a.highslide-credits,
a.highslide-credits i {
    padding: 2px;
    color: gray;
    text-decoration: none;
    font-size: 10px;
}
a.highslide-credits:hover,
a.highslide-credits:hover i {
    color: white;
    background-color: gray;
}


/* Controls. See http://www.google.com/search?q=css+sprites */
.highslide-controls {
    width: 105px;
    height: 20px;
    position: relative;
    top: -23px;
    left: 7px;
}
.highslide-controls ul {
	height: 20px;
    list-style: none;
    margin: 0;
    padding: 0;
}
.highslide-controls li {
    float: left;
}
.highslide-controls a {
    background-image: url(highslide/graphics/controlbar-white-small.gif);
    display: block;
    float: left;
    height: 20px;
    width: 20px;
    outline: none;
}
.highslide-controls a.disabled {
    cursor: default;
}
.highslide-controls a span {
    /* hide the text for these graphic buttons */
    display: none;
}
.highslide-controls .highslide-move {
	display: none;
}
.highslide-move a {
    cursor: move;
}

/* The CSS sprites for the controlbar */
.highslide-controls .highslide-previous a {
    background-position: 0 0;
}
.highslide-controls .highslide-previous a:hover {
    background-position: 0 -20px;
}
.highslide-controls .highslide-previous a.disabled {
    background-position: 0 -40px !important;
}
.highslide-controls .highslide-play a {
    background-position: -20px 0;
}
.highslide-controls .highslide-play a:hover {
    background-position: -20px -20px;
}
.highslide-controls .highslide-play a.disabled {
	background-position: -20px -40px !important;
}
.highslide-controls .highslide-pause a {
    background-position: -40px 0;
}
.highslide-controls .highslide-pause a:hover {
    background-position: -40px -20px;
}
.highslide-controls .highslide-next a {
    background-position: -60px 0;
}
.highslide-controls .highslide-next a:hover {
    background-position: -60px -20px;
}
.highslide-controls .highslide-next a.disabled {
    background-position: -60px -40px !important;
}
.highslide-controls .highslide-full-expand a {
    background-position: -100px 0;
}
.highslide-controls .highslide-full-expand a:hover {
    background-position: -100px -20px;
}
.highslide-controls .highslide-full-expand a.disabled {
    background-position: -100px -40px !important;
}
.highslide-controls .highslide-close a {
    background-position: -120px 0;
}
.highslide-controls .highslide-close a:hover {
    background-position: -120px -20px;
}
.shadetabs{
padding: 3px 0;
margin-left: 0;
margin-top: 1px;
margin-bottom: 0;
font: bold 12px Verdana;
list-style-type: none;
text-align: left; /*set to left, center, or right to align the menu as desired*/
}

.shadetabs li{
display: inline;
margin: 0;
}

.shadetabs li a{
text-decoration: none;
position: relative;
z-index: 1;
padding: 3px 7px;
margin-right: 3px;
border: 1px solid #778;
color: #2d2b2b;
background: white url(shade.gif) top left repeat-x;
}

.shadetabs li a:visited{
color: #2d2b2b;
}

.shadetabs li a:hover{
text-decoration: underline;
color: #2d2b2b;
}

.shadetabs li a.selected{ /*selected main tab style */
position: relative;
top: 1px;
}

.shadetabs li a.selected{ /*selected main tab style */
background-image: url(shadeactive.gif);
border-bottom-color: white;
}

.shadetabs li a.selected:hover{ /*selected main tab style */
text-decoration: none;
}

.tabcontent{
display:none;
}

@media print {
.tabcontent {
display:block !important;
}
}